## WaveGlimpse Environment Variables

The waveform preview service renders audio thumbnails for the Tonari upload pipeline. If previews stop generating, check that the worker's env file matches staging. Most values are plain settings, but the render API requires a signing secret to authorize thumbnail requests. Add the following line to /etc/waveglimpse/worker.env before restarting the service:

secret setting of tajof-bahif: COURIER_KEY3=65d

Verify that per-tenant rate quotas in the Brindlegate gateway are enforced at both the edge and the queue consumer, and that quota overrides require a signed config change. Confirm the default tenant cannot inherit an elevated quota. Sign-off requires the reviewer to attach the exact build token, reproduced below for reference.

session token of yajop-kajog = htk31_e85d73d97cd9d89a57b57e040b78ccf

Subject: DR drill results — Harrowfield telemetry gateway. Team, Thursday's disaster-recovery drill for the Ploughline farm-equipment telemetry gateway went cleanly: we failed over from the Dunmere site to the Coldbrook standby in eleven minutes, and tractor telemetry resumed with no data loss. For future maintainers: the failover script requires unsealing the Ploughline credentials vault at the standby site. For the next drill, unseal it using the recovery passphrase noted below.

recovery phrase for bawef-kagag: druath-aldix-brieth-weniel-sorox

## 3.2.0 — Setting renamed

The incremental rebuild flag for Pellmont Pages moved from `PAGES_DELTA_MODE` to `PAGES_INCREMENTAL`. The old name is ignored as of this release, so update env files before promoting the build. Incremental mode still requires the rebuild webhook secret to validate trigger calls; keep it on the line following the renamed setting:

vault entry, tahof-kagaf: RELAY_SECRET29=204336efb478d76ba1bde1bd23fbf

Release checklist — Brightcache 4.2: Plugin authors who extend the ThumbnailVault image cache must verify that their eviction callbacks release decoded bitmap handles explicitly. Versions prior to 4.2 leaked roughly 2 MB per hour under sustained gallery scrolling because weak references were promoted during callback dispatch. Confirm your plugin passes the new leak-sentinel suite for at least thirty minutes before signing off. The reference build that contains the corrected dispatcher is recorded below.

session token of kahag-bawip = htk6_729d08